Tuition is based on the school year (September - May). Registration fee is due upon acceptance. Tuition may be paid in one lump sum or monthly. Tuition is due on the first of the month (checks should be made payable to Aldersgate Preschool with your child’s name in the memo line). A late fee of $5 will be assessed on the fifth of the month and an additional $20 will be charged on the tenth day of the month if tuition still has not been paid. There is a $20 fee assessed for any returned check. smj12/2017

To enroll your child:
• Contact Sharon Jennelly, Director, to discuss openings and opportunities at
Aldersgate for your child.
• Ask for a Registration Form.
• Complete the Registration Form and return it to the Preschool with the $50 Registration Fee.
• You’ll receive information, including a letter of acceptance and the necessary
forms needed to complete enrollment. Payment of the first month’s tuition is
expected at this time.
• A visit to Aldersgate Preschool will be scheduled as your child’s start date
approaches so you can both become familiar with the new surroundings.

Our mission is to nurture children in the knowledge and love of God and to surround them with steadfast love.
Our purpose is to develop the entire child - socially, spiritually, intellectually, physically and emotionally. Aldersgate Preschool provides developmentally appropriate experiences for all children in a Christian environment which enables each one to achieve his/her full potential as an individual and in relationships with others. As part of Aldersgate UMC, Preschool families are always welcome to attend the abundant opportunities for Christian nurture and fellowship offered by the church.
Our curriculum includes both free play and guided activities. Language, sensory, motor, and perceptual skills are developed through child-centered and teacher-directed activities with an atmosphere conducive for learning. Rather than religion being a separate part of the curriculum, it is taught through the teacher’s loving example, through songs and stories, and thankfulness for God’s love and grace for us.

Aldersgate Preschool is a non-profit Christian organization, which offers your child care and education through a wide range of activities in an affordable, safe, supportive, and nurturing environment. Aldersgate Church has provided a program for children for over forty years. The original Mother’s Day Out was held several days a week and was staffed by volunteers. Today, our licensed preschool program has grown to five mornings a week with four classes, early childhood teachers and assistants, and a Before Care at 8am and Lunch Bunch program till 2pm!
Preschool Classes
• 18 mos. Class – For children 18 months old to 2 years old.
• 2’s Class – For children who turn two before Sept. 1.
• 3’s Class – For children who turn three before Sept. 1.
• Pre-kindergarten Class – For children who turn four before Sept. 1.

Monday-Friday from 9:00 am — 11:45 am Aldersgate Preschool operates on its own calendar September through May. The calendar of holidays, vacations, and days off is distributed at the beginning of each school year. Late fees will be assessed. School closings for inclement weather will be emailed to families.
Preschool classrooms are located on the lower level of Aldersgate Church. Enter the glass doors located at the north parking lot. At the bottom of the steps, enter through the blue double doors on your right. A handicapped ramp and entrance is located at the back of the church near the playground.
A healthy snack is served each day and families are asked to bring in additional snacks.
Before Care (8-9 am) and Lunch Bunch
(11:45 am - 1 pm or 2 pm)
Families with children ages 2-5 years may sign up monthly to have their child attend at 8 am for $6/day or stay until 1 pm for a fee of $9/day or 2 pm for $15/day. Children bring their own healthy peanut/tree nut free lunch.
